App Lock to Safari or Web Clip

Is it possible to use an App Lock setting in a Configuration Profile for an iOS device to lock it to Safari? What application Bundle ID should we use? We tried "com.apple.Safari" but that did not seem to work.

You should just need to add an "In House App" to your App Catalog in the JSS for use with Casper Focus or use the following bundle identifiers with a configuration profile! Just don't scope the app to anything and you will be good to go.
